For android and iOS you will have to use OpenGL version.

You don’t have to write glsl though. If you use the Pipeline Tool and ContentManager just setting the target platform will build the shader for you. You might need some preprocessor directives to work out some differences between glsl and hlsl though, like shader profile.

@JJMGSOFTWORKS Your technique only compiles the pixel shader. The ViewportSize variable is only used in the vertex shader. Because the vertex shader is not compiled the ViewportSize variable isn’t used and is optimized out by the effect compiler. You should also compile the vertex shader in the technique to get this to work.
